Philhealth and SSS

I would just like to post about my experience in which our government's Philhealth and Social Security System has helped me during the time I delivered my 2nd child in Thailand.

Even though I'm no longer working for anyone in the Philippines but I still continued to pay my SSS fees as a self employed worker. And together with this I also continued on paying my quarterly fees of 400 pesos per quarter for Philhealth.

Before I delivered my 2nd child in Thailand, I submitted some forms from both Government agencies complied all their requirements after my delivery. All the forms and requirements are found online and so they were just easy to comply. But I had to mail my filled out forms and hospital bills and receipts by registered mail. My mom was the one who processed all my papers in the Philippines.

And after a few months, I was reimbursed by Philhealth and received 24T pesos ( I had Ceasarian operation) while SSS gave me around 8T pesos as maternity benefit. Cool huh? So, if you're a Filipino who's based abroad ( with Philhealth) and get hospitalized, Philhealth will be able to reimburse part of our hospitalization bills. If you're an SSS member and delivers outside the Philippines, you too will get Maternity benefit.

The Meaning of Pasalubong

Pasalubong is the Filipino term which is a present or gift from someone arriving from a trip. The presents or treats must be bought from the place where that someone visited.

Pasalubong is somehow linked to our culture. It's like a must for us to bring something for our families and friends when we go back home. So, when you're in the airport it's quite common to find homecoming overseas Filipino workers with big and excess baggages. I'm pretty sure that most of the things in the bags are 'pasalubong' for their families and friends.
